The latest episode brings you a chat between two Sam’s. Sam Robertson and Sam Dupratt. Sam Dupratt has an insanely inspiring story - if you’ve ever dealt with an injury set back, this is a must listen! Samuel Dupratt is a 29 year old ski racer from Salt Lake City, Utah who currently competes on the Europa Cup and World Cup as a member of the US Ski Team. He started skiing at a young age with the Park City Ski Team. He competed for the University of Utah, where he was a part of the NCAA Team Champion in 2017. He also holds the title of 2019 super-G overall Nor-Am champion and placed 22nd in the Val Gardena super-G in 2020. Sam's goals for the 2022-23 season are to get back to start gate and prove himself after a horrific double leg break in the Val Gardena downhill that kept him off snow for 20 months.
